999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

機(jī)房機(jī)群遙控程序的設(shè)計(jì)與實(shí)現(xiàn)

2018-02-24 13:55:24楊鵬尹小敏
電腦知識(shí)與技術(shù) 2018年34期

楊鵬 尹小敏

摘要:討論了機(jī)房機(jī)群遙控程序的設(shè)計(jì)方法,給出了關(guān)鍵過(guò)程的分析與詳細(xì)代碼。

關(guān)鍵詞:UDP;廣播;Windows Hook;Delphi

中圖分類號(hào):TP311.52? ? ? ? 文獻(xiàn)標(biāo)識(shí)碼:A? ? ? 文章編號(hào):1009-3044(2018)34-0016-05

1 背景

機(jī)房管理和維護(hù)工作中,經(jīng)常需要在許多臺(tái)具有相同軟硬件配置的計(jì)算機(jī)上進(jìn)行重復(fù)的操作,特別是大多數(shù)學(xué)校機(jī)房也會(huì)承擔(dān)各種人機(jī)對(duì)話考試任務(wù)。為減輕工作強(qiáng)度,一般會(huì)先在一臺(tái)計(jì)算機(jī)上進(jìn)行設(shè)置,然后使用網(wǎng)絡(luò)克隆的方式部署到其他計(jì)算機(jī)上。但也有不少任務(wù)是無(wú)法通過(guò)網(wǎng)絡(luò)克隆的方法完成的,必須進(jìn)行單機(jī)操作。因此,開發(fā)一種能夠在局域網(wǎng)中遙控機(jī)房所有計(jì)算機(jī)的實(shí)用工具非常必要。該程序的界面如圖1所示。

2 設(shè)計(jì)思路

根據(jù)實(shí)際操作的需要,機(jī)群遙控程序必須允許由任何一臺(tái)計(jì)算機(jī)遙控網(wǎng)絡(luò)中的其他計(jì)算機(jī),因此,遙控程序必須能夠在遙控模式與受控模式之間切換。該程序的基本設(shè)計(jì)思路為:所有相關(guān)的計(jì)算機(jī)以受控模式啟動(dòng)該程序,然后進(jìn)行偵聽;當(dāng)管理員將選擇的計(jì)算機(jī)切換到遙控模式并開始遙控時(shí),利用鉤子程序收集所有鼠標(biāo)和鍵盤消息,以UDP協(xié)議向網(wǎng)絡(luò)中發(fā)出廣播;當(dāng)受控計(jì)算機(jī)接收到鼠標(biāo)鍵盤消息后再模擬相應(yīng)事件,從而達(dá)到遙控目的。

3 消息隊(duì)列的定義與實(shí)現(xiàn)

遙控端程序與受控端程序通過(guò)消息隊(duì)列傳遞遙控?cái)?shù)據(jù),因此,鍵盤、鼠標(biāo)鉤子數(shù)據(jù)結(jié)構(gòu)的定義與消息隊(duì)列的定義同時(shí)在服務(wù)于兩個(gè)模塊,其定義與實(shí)現(xiàn)如下。

3.2 消息轉(zhuǎn)換器的定義與實(shí)現(xiàn)

消息轉(zhuǎn)換器的作用是在遙控端將命令及其參數(shù)轉(zhuǎn)換為文本,而在受控端將文本轉(zhuǎn)換為命令和參數(shù)。對(duì)于遙控端程序,將鉤子獲取的數(shù)據(jù)轉(zhuǎn)換為文本,送入消息隊(duì)列,等待定時(shí)器發(fā)送;對(duì)于受控端程序,將網(wǎng)絡(luò)獲取的文本數(shù)據(jù)送入執(zhí)行隊(duì)列,等待命令執(zhí)行定時(shí)器將文本轉(zhuǎn)換為對(duì)應(yīng)的命令并執(zhí)行。其定義與關(guān)鍵實(shí)現(xiàn)如下。

6 結(jié)束語(yǔ)

在實(shí)際工作中,該機(jī)群遙控程序極大地提高了各類考試系統(tǒng)的部署效率,降低了機(jī)房維護(hù)人員的工作強(qiáng)度。當(dāng)然,該程序也存在可以改進(jìn)之處,例如,UDP廣播可能導(dǎo)致的網(wǎng)絡(luò)阻塞,計(jì)算機(jī)切換到遙控狀態(tài)時(shí)并不會(huì)檢查局域網(wǎng)中是否已存在遙控端程序。

參考文獻(xiàn):

[1] 吳林, 劉曄. 基于VB.NET實(shí)現(xiàn)全局鍵盤鼠標(biāo)鉤子[J]. 電腦知識(shí)與技術(shù), 2010, 6(36): 10328-10331.

[2] 孫建華, 劉金龍. VB中利用日志記錄鉤子實(shí)現(xiàn)鍵盤監(jiān)控[J]. 電腦編程技巧與維護(hù), 2011(2): 3-4.

[3] 魏景東. 利用HOOK技術(shù)對(duì)鍵盤輸入監(jiān)視[J]. 電腦編程技巧與維護(hù), 2011(11): 86-88.

[4] 李納璺, 潘小盟. 利用MFC多線程技術(shù)開發(fā)基于UDP數(shù)據(jù)廣播的局域網(wǎng)絡(luò)會(huì)議程序[J]. 電腦編程技巧與維護(hù), 2004(2): 70-73.

[5] 朱浩, 呂明. 用UDP協(xié)議實(shí)現(xiàn)網(wǎng)絡(luò)語(yǔ)音廣播[J]. 電信工程技術(shù)與標(biāo)準(zhǔn)化, 2005(8): 53-56.

【通聯(lián)編輯:謝媛媛】

主站蜘蛛池模板: 免费jjzz在在线播放国产| 中文字幕2区| 国产色网站| 亚洲美女一区二区三区| 亚洲AⅤ永久无码精品毛片| 欧美亚洲香蕉| 亚洲国产精品美女| 亚洲天堂自拍| 亚洲成人手机在线| 久久免费观看视频| 国产视频一二三区| 国产一二视频| 国产精品黄色片| 亚洲日本一本dvd高清| 国产香蕉在线视频| 亚洲最大综合网| 国产成人1024精品下载| av一区二区三区高清久久| 白浆视频在线观看| 亚洲国产成人超福利久久精品| 国产成人做受免费视频| 99久久精品视香蕉蕉| 在线永久免费观看的毛片| 精品夜恋影院亚洲欧洲| 精品国产中文一级毛片在线看| 毛片免费试看| 欧美精品另类| 999福利激情视频| 国产aⅴ无码专区亚洲av综合网| 国产清纯在线一区二区WWW| 国产精品九九视频| 国产真实乱子伦视频播放| 亚洲无码高清一区二区| 18禁不卡免费网站| 国产伦片中文免费观看| 中文字幕伦视频| 91视频99| 欧美日韩亚洲综合在线观看| 久久窝窝国产精品午夜看片| 拍国产真实乱人偷精品| 久久人人97超碰人人澡爱香蕉| a级毛片在线免费观看| v天堂中文在线| 欧美a在线看| 亚洲日韩在线满18点击进入| 久久久久久高潮白浆| 中文字幕1区2区| 色悠久久综合| 99re视频在线| 午夜小视频在线| 99久久无色码中文字幕| 好紧太爽了视频免费无码| 中文字幕在线观看日本| 成人精品在线观看| 视频在线观看一区二区| 色综合成人| 91精品专区| 青青草91视频| 永久在线精品免费视频观看| 激情国产精品一区| 国产亚洲精品自在线| 激情视频综合网| 国产成+人+综合+亚洲欧美| 久久精品人人做人人综合试看| 欧美精品伊人久久| 午夜视频免费一区二区在线看| 国产黄在线观看| 亚洲h视频在线| 亚洲中文字幕手机在线第一页| 国产日本一区二区三区| 制服丝袜亚洲| 国产精品视频猛进猛出| 国产另类视频| 999在线免费视频| 国产一国产一有一级毛片视频| 久久香蕉国产线看观看式| 国产成人成人一区二区| 亚洲浓毛av| 朝桐光一区二区| 一级成人欧美一区在线观看| 欧美精品亚洲精品日韩专区| 亚洲一级色|